Problema para a instalação do Matlab

6

Eu instalo o Matlab2009a no meu computador com sucesso e quando tento ativá-lo sem usar a internet (ative manualmente sem a Internet) e forneço o caminho para o arquivo de licença . Então um erro saindo

  

Não foi possível concluir a ativação porque o arquivo de licença não pôde ser gravado no disco. Você pode não ter permissão de gravação no arquivo de licença ou na pasta. /home/linyulin/licenses/license_ubuntu_161051_R2010a.lic Consulte o administrador do sistema para obter ajuda. O texto da mensagem de erro específica é:

     

/ home / linyulin / licenses / license_ubuntu_161051_R2010a.lic (Permissão negada).

Muito obrigado pela sua ajuda. Estou realmente ansioso com esse problema porque passei muito tempo com esse problema e realmente não quero aumentá-lo. Obrigado de novo!

    
por linyu 26.05.2012 / 18:21

4 respostas

6

No Linux, você recebe este erro porque não tem permissões para a pasta de licenças. Uma maneira fácil de superar isso é ativando o script de ativação com o sudo:

cd $MATLAB/R20***/bin/
sudo ./activate_matlab.sh

($ MATLAB / R20 *** é a sua pasta de instalação raiz do MATLAB)

    
por syg 12.07.2012 / 17:31
1

Faça

ls -la /home/linyulin/licenses/license_ubuntu_161051_R2010a.lic

para ver quais são as permissões nesse arquivo. Se você não possui, você pode tentar

sudo chown linyulin /home/linyulin/licenses/license_ubuntu_161051_R2010a.lic

Se isso por si só não fizer com que a ativação avance, você pode tentar

chmod +x /home/linyulin/licenses/license_ubuntu_161051_R2010a.lic

para torná-lo executável ou, na falta de todo o resto,

chmod 777 /home/linyulin/licenses/license_ubuntu_161051_R2010a.lic
    
por tsbertalan 26.05.2012 / 18:50
1

Você pode tentar as instruções dadas pelo link . Essencialmente, sudo chown -R linyulin:linyulin .matlab/ . Se isso não acontecer, você também pode fazer sudo chown -R linyulin:linyulin licenses/

    
por daithib8 26.05.2012 / 19:01
0

do gksudo ./activate_matlab.sh

Isso provavelmente resolverá os problemas de permissão e ativará o Matlab.

    
por user215450 13.11.2013 / 18:35